Shahroze Suzuki

Shahroze Suzuki holds an M.Phil. in Professional Psychology from Bahria University, Karachi Campus, and has experience working in psychiatric hospitals, rehabilitation centers, online mental health services, and international clinics.

Throughout his career, he has worked with individuals from diverse cultural and personal backgrounds, developing a compassionate and client-centered approach to therapy. He is committed to creating a safe, respectful, and supportive environment where clients feel heard, understood, and empowered to grow.

Shahroze uses an integrative approach that combines CBT, humanistic, solution-focused, Gestalt, and play therapy techniques, tailoring therapy to each client’s unique needs and goals.
